What is Paypal?
Paypal is an electronic payment system similar to VISA or Mastercard systems, with the advantage over other electronic payment systems that you do not need to enter card details, since Paypal acts as a gateway between your regular bank and the merchant.
Paypal is very commonly used by individuals around the world for their personal transactions; a clear example is Ebay buying and selling, where most transactions can only be paid with Paypal.
What are the advantages of paying with Paypal? Paypal is more oriented towards Internet payments and has control mechanisms that make it a safer option compared to other payment systems. It has direct support for its users in cases of fraud and scams that protect individuals and businesses.
Why is there an additional fee for payments to cdmon? Offering a system designed exclusively for making payments over the Internet has higher costs than other online payment systems, which are reflected in each transaction as a fee. This fee is collected through the merchant that charges the transaction.
Other merchants pass this fee on to the direct price of the service/product, but at cdmon current rates do not include this passed-on fee, so the fee difference must be applied to the current prices. This fee is the cost difference compared to other payment systems that are already implemented and passed on. cdmon passes on 1.8% + €0.35 for each payment made with Paypal.
What alternatives do I have if I don't want to pay with Paypal? You can pay with a Visa or Mastercard card, which have their own security system, or if you are a resident in Spain, you can make a bank transfer to the accounts we provide.
